In 1510, in Oceane Outskirts France, lived Azalea and her sister Dahlia. They were raised and born on the outskirts of France near the sea. One day, their family had to leave home because of a tsunami. For months, their family couldn't find a place to stay and sleep on the streets. One day, the two sisters were running around when they found a ship to England. Their family snuck on and sailed to England, Magnolia Kingdom.
